The Timeless Symbol of Purity
For centuries, white roses have been synonymous with purity, virtue, and spiritual renewal. In Christian tradition, white roses represent the soul’s transcendent grace and divine love, often associated with saints and celestial beauty. Their flawless white petals signal untouched innocence—frequently used in wedding bouquets to symbolize a new beginning and undivided love. This enduring association roots white roses deeply in themes of chastity, serenity, and innocence reborn.
But purity is not merely a passive concept—white roses embody an active purity of intention and emotion. They convey sincerity without fanfare, standing as timeless testaments to honesty and light.

The Hidden Power of White Roses
Beyond their gentle appeal, white roses can signify strength, authority, and quiet power. Historically, royal courts and nobility used white roses in heraldry to symbolize noble blood and sovereign dignity. In the Wars of the Roses, white roses (distinct from the red rose of the House of Lancaster) became emblems of claim, legacy, and political influence—an emblem of power cloaked in elegance.
Today, in luxury brands and formal ceremonies, white roses maintain their commanding presence. They symbolize grace under pressure, sophistication, and decisive strength—proving that true power need not shout.

White Roses in Modern Culture
In contemporary society, white roses have evolved into multifaceted symbols. They grace anniversary gifts, corporate logos, and political statements—each context layering new meaning:
- Love & Forgiveness: Offered to heal wounds, white roses speak of restorative love and grace rather than anger.
- Mourning & Remembrance: White blooms also honor memory and respect, offering comfort in grief.
- Ambition & Leadership: In fashion and business, white roses signify clean beginnings, leadership, and refined authority.
This versatility shows how deeply embedded white roses are in human emotion and expression—bridging simplicity and sophistication.
